Technical cultivar profile
Property Data
Name and registration Floribunda bedding rose, shrub type; registered as ‘Dorvand’, marketed as Lavande Parfumée. Part of the Bedding rose collection, with premium gold cultivar quality and verified authenticity.
Origin and breeding Bred by François Dorieux II at Roseraie Dorieux, France; breeding completed 2006, introduced and registered 2007. Parentage unknown; selected for colour harmony and strong fragrance.
Awards and recognition Highly regarded for fragrance: Bagatelle, Paris – Coupe du Parfum, Rose la plus parfumée, and Choix des Enfants, all awarded in 2007, signalling proven garden and sensory appeal.
Growth and structural characteristics Bushy shrub to about 85–115 cm tall and 40–60 cm spread, with dense, mid‑green, matt foliage and moderate prickles. Forms a rounded, balanced outline suitable for borders and small groups.
Flower morphology Medium-sized, full, cup-shaped blooms with 26–30 petals and slightly frilled edges, carried in clusters. Repeat flowering with a notably abundant second flush, from early summer to autumn.
Colour data and phenology Cool mauve‑lilac with silvery sheen; RHS 76A outer, 76C inner. Buds open from darker tones to lighter, opalescent lilac; colour lightens in strong sun, retaining richer purplish hues in cooler spells.
Fragrance and aroma Very strong, long-lasting fragrance of rosy character, recognised in major trials. Scent is noticeable at a short distance in still air, enhancing paths, terraces and seating areas throughout flowering.
Hip characteristics Hip formation generally poor due to the full, double flowers; only occasional small hips up to around 4 mm may develop, so decorative or wildlife value from hips is minimal for this cultivar.
Resistance and winter hardiness Rated H7, hardy approximately to −18 to −21 °C (USDA 6b, Swedish Zone 3). Disease resistance medium to black spot, mildew and rust; benefits from basic preventative care and good airflow.
Horticultural recommendations Best in sunny positions with well‑drained soil; moderate heat and drought tolerance if watered during prolonged dry spells. Ideal spacing 35–70 cm depending on hedging, groups, or solitary planting.

Colour Data and Phenology

Colour: mauve-lilac
Flower Colour Description: Single-coloured, cool-toned mauve-lilac with a subtle silvery sheen.
Closed Bud: Dark mauve‑lilac, with a fine silvery sheen on the tips.
Newly Opened Flower: Medium mallow-lilac petals, with a soft violet shading on their outer surfaces.
Full Bloom: Lighter, soft mauve‑lilac with silvery‑lilac shades in the centres of the petals.
Before Fading: Pale pastel mauve‑lilac with a greyish‑lilac opalescence.
Colour Fading Description: In strong sunlight it tends to lighten; in cool conditions it retains its purplish hue better.

Fragrance and Aroma

Fragrance Strength: very strong, long-lasting scented rose
Fragrance Character: rosy character
Pollinator Attraction: Double (20–30 petals): the flowers only moderately attract pollinators because the fully double form and reduced accessibility of the stamens limit nectar and pollen access.
Pollinator-Friendly Rating: Double, cupped flowers partially conceal the stamens, so it is moderately pollinator-friendly

Hip Characteristics

Hip Comment: Hip formation is expected to be poor due to the double flowers; occasionally hips of 0–4 mm diameter may form.
